Slimming Myths Disproven: What Genuinely Works
So, you're hoping to reduce fat? You've undoubtedly seen countless assertions about quick fixes that sound too fantastic to ignore. Let’s examine some of the most frequently repeated weight loss falsehoods and uncover what essentially works. Forget fad diets; these are usually unsustainable and can prove to be harmful. Here's a short rundown:
- The Belief: You need to focus on specific regions fat. Fact: It's impossible to lose fat in just one area of your body. Overall fat decrease is the essential part.
- The Idea: Cleansing drinks will rid your body and result in weight loss. The Truth: Your systems already has built-in cleansing processes (your liver and kidneys). These products often result in dehydration.
- The Idea: Carbs are to be avoided. Reality: Complex carbs such as vegetables are offer energy and roughage. It's processed foods that should be avoided.
Ultimately, lasting weight loss is about adopting habits to your routine. This encompasses a nutritious way of eating, physical workouts, and adequate rest. Don't fall for the hype; focus on manageable targets and weight loss consistent effort.

The Mind-Body Connection to Weight Loss
Successfully attaining a desired weight isn't solely about nutrition; it's profoundly linked to the intricate mind-body connection. Quite a few people fail to recognize the crucial role feelings play in food choices . Stress, concern, and grief often trigger comfort eating, creating a negative loop that obstructs progress. Cultivating mindfulness through practices like meditation or yoga can enable you to identify the root causes of binge eating and develop healthier coping approaches. Furthermore, a positive mindset and self-compassion are essential for long-term weight regulation. Think about these elements as significant factors of your overall journey toward well-being .
